204077, ATHENIAN, St. Petersburg, State Hermitage Museum, OL3622
- Vase Number: 204077
- Fabric: ATHENIAN
- Technique: RED-FIGURE
- Shape Name: FRAGMENT
- Provenance: RUSSIA, SOUTH, OLBIA
- Date: -500 to -450
- Attributed To: BRYGOS P by PEREDOLSKAYA
- Decoration: KOMOS (SYMPOSIUM ?), MAN PLAYING PIPES
- Last Recorded Collection: St. Petersburg, State Hermitage Museum: OL3622
- Publication Record: Beazley, J.D., Attic Red-Figure Vase-Painters, 2nd edition (Oxford, 1963): 381.180
